Search for suspect wanted for trying to kidnap someone at gunpoint in Orange County

ORANGE COUNTY, Fla. – Orange County deputies are searching for a man who tried to kidnap a woman at gunpoint about a week ago, according to the sheriff’s office.

Just after 10 a.m. Sunday, May 11, a woman walking her dog near Adanson Street and Lee Road noticed a gray Toyota 4Runner drive past her several times before it suddenly turned and blocked her path, the Orange County Sheriff’s Office said Friday on social media.

The driver allegedly pointed a handgun at the woman and ordered her to get in the SUV, but the woman ran and the suspect drove off, the post states.

Deputies later recovered the 4Runner, which had been stolen earlier that morning, according to the sheriff’s office. The suspect, who had been recorded on camera where the SUV was taken, was described as having black hair, an average build and potentially a tattoo on his left forearm, deputies said.

Anyone who recognizes the man or or has any information that could help identify him is urged to contact the Orange County Sheriff’s Office, or Crimeline at 800-423-8477 to remain anonymous.
